  6. The Studio. Symbol of post-war Parisian artistic life, Alberto Giacometti's studio is inseparable from the legend of the artist. The Giacometti Institute will permanently present an exceptional reconstruction of the studio of Alberto Giacometti, whose elements were conserved in their entirety by his widow, Annette Giacometti.
